Can Goats Eat Chocolate Cake? (Expert Opinion)

No, goats cannot eat chocolate cake as it is toxic to them. Chocolate contains theobromine, a compound that can be poisonous for goats.

It is best to keep chocolate away from goats to ensure their health and safety. Consuming chocolate can cause symptoms such as diarrhea and in severe cases, it can lead to irregular heartbeat and seizures. Taking immediate action is crucial if a goat has ingested chocolate cake.

It is important to provide goats with a balanced diet that is suitable for their digestive system and avoid feeding them any human food or treats that can upset their stomach.

If a goat consumes chocolate cake, it is crucial to take immediate action. The first step is to contact a veterinarian for guidance. They may advise inducing vomiting and providing activated charcoal to absorb the toxins. It is also essential to monitor the goat closely and provide supportive care, such as offering plenty of water and electrolytes.
